Items used which come into contact with clients' skin and can't be cleaned or disinfected shall be discarded into a

Explanation:
Items that contact clients’ skin and can’t be cleaned or disinfected must be discarded into a covered waste container. The covering keeps potentially contaminated waste enclosed, protecting clients and staff from exposure and helping maintain a sanitary environment. A recyclable bag isn’t appropriate for contaminated waste, an open trash can leaves contents exposed, and while a sealed metal box would contain waste, the standard practice described in regulations is a covered waste container.
